Natural predators, such as snakes, birds, and certain mammals, can help manage frog populations by preying on them. This method is particularly suitable for landscaping and agricultural settings where maintaining ecological balance is important. B2B buyers should consider the compatibility of these predators with existing wildlife and ensure that they do not introduce other pest issues. The eco-friendly aspect of this approach is appealing, but it may not always yield immediate results, depending on local predator populations.
Physical barriers, such as fences made from fine mesh or solid materials, are designed to keep frogs out of gardens and properties. This method is ideal for residential and commercial property management where a long-term solution is desired. Buyers should assess the installation costs and the potential need for maintenance. While effective at preventing entry, the installation process can be labor-intensive, and the barriers must be properly designed to prevent frogs of all sizes from breaching them.
Habitat modification involves altering the environment to make it less hospitable for frogs, such as reducing moisture levels and removing hiding spots. This approach is suitable for landscaping and urban development projects where sustainability is a priority. B2B buyers should evaluate the ongoing maintenance required and the potential impacts on local ecosystems. While this method is sustainable and reduces frog attraction, it may inadvertently affect other species and requires a long-term commitment to be effective.
Chemical repellents are designed to deter frogs quickly from specific areas, making them popular in pest control services and agricultural supply sectors. Buyers should consider the potential health risks to humans and pets, as well as the environmental impact of chemical use. While effective for immediate results, the reliance on chemicals can lead to long-term ecological consequences and may necessitate repeated applications.
Manual removal involves capturing frogs and relocating them away from the property. This method is often employed by pest control services and home maintenance providers for immediate results. B2B buyers should be aware that while this method can quickly reduce frog presence, it is labor-intensive and may not address the root causes of the infestation, such as environmental factors that attract frogs in the first place.

Le problème : For many businesses operating in serene environments, such as hotels, restaurants, or wellness retreats, the presence of frogs can lead to significant disturbances. The loud croaking of frogs, especially during mating seasons, can disrupt guest experiences and negatively impact the brand’s reputation. This noise can lead to complaints, lower customer satisfaction, and ultimately, a decrease in bookings or repeat customers.
La solution : To effectively mitigate this issue, businesses can implement several strategies. First, it’s essential to identify the frogs’ breeding grounds—typically, areas with standing water or dense vegetation. Once these areas are identified, consider installing barriers such as fine-mesh fencing around ponds or water features to prevent frogs from accessing these habitats. Additionally, utilizing sound deterrents can be a practical solution. Devices that emit high-frequency sounds can be effective in repelling frogs without disturbing other wildlife. Finally, educate staff on maintaining the landscape to reduce hiding spots by regularly trimming vegetation and removing debris, which can help minimize frog populations.

Salt is often used as a natural deterrent for frogs. Its key property is its ability to dehydrate amphibians, making it an effective barrier when applied around gardens or entry points. Salt is readily available and inexpensive, making it accessible for various markets.
Pour : Salt is low-cost and easy to apply. It is also non-toxic, making it safe for use around pets and children.
Cons : The effectiveness of salt can diminish with rainfall, requiring frequent reapplication. Additionally, excessive salt can harm surrounding vegetation and soil health.
Impact sur l'application : Salt is most effective in dry conditions and can be used in both residential and commercial settings. However, its corrosive nature may affect metal surfaces if not managed properly.
Considérations pour les acheteurs internationaux : Buyers in regions with strict environmental regulations, such as Germany or parts of South America, should ensure compliance with local laws regarding chemical use in landscaping.
Citric acid is another effective material used to deter frogs. It works by creating an unpleasant environment for frogs due to its acidity. This organic compound is often found in household products, making it an eco-friendly option.
Pour : Citric acid is biodegradable and poses minimal risk to the environment. It can be mixed with water for easy application and is relatively inexpensive.
Cons : The effectiveness of citric acid can be limited in heavy rain or high humidity, as it may wash away quickly.
Impact sur l'application : Citric acid is best used in controlled environments, such as gardens or patios, where it can be applied directly to areas frequented by frogs.
Considérations pour les acheteurs internationaux : Buyers should verify the availability of citric acid products in their regions and ensure that they meet any local safety and labeling standards.
Physical barriers, such as fine mesh fencing or landscaping fabric, are commonly used to prevent frogs from entering specific areas. These materials are designed to create an obstruction that frogs cannot easily cross.
Pour : Physical barriers are durable and provide a long-term solution to frog intrusion. They are also environmentally friendly and do not pose risks to other wildlife.
Cons : Installation can be labor-intensive and may require specialized tools or skills. Additionally, barriers may need to be maintained or repaired over time to ensure effectiveness.
Impact sur l'application : Physical barriers are suitable for both residential and commercial applications, particularly in areas with high frog populations.
Considérations pour les acheteurs internationaux : Buyers should consider local building codes and standards, such as ASTM or DIN, when selecting materials for physical barriers.
Introducing natural predators, such as certain bird species or snakes, can help control frog populations. This method relies on the ecological balance to manage unwanted amphibians.
Pour : This method is sustainable and promotes biodiversity. It can also be a cost-effective solution in the long run.
Cons : The introduction of predators can lead to unintended ecological consequences, such as the decline of other species. Additionally, this method may not be suitable for all environments.
Impact sur l'application : This approach is best suited for larger properties or agricultural settings where ecological management is feasible.
Considérations pour les acheteurs internationaux : Buyers should consult local wildlife regulations to ensure compliance when introducing new species to an area.

How do I solve a frog infestation in my commercial property?
To effectively manage a frog infestation in your commercial property, start by identifying and eliminating their habitats. Frogs thrive in moist environments, so consider draining any standing water, such as puddles or decorative ponds. Implement physical barriers, such as fine-mesh fencing, to prevent them from entering. Additionally, using natural repellents like vinegar or citric acid can deter frogs without harming the environment. For larger infestations, it may be beneficial to consult a pest control professional who can provide tailored solutions based on local regulations and specific frog species.
What is the best method for removing frogs from a garden or yard?
The best method for removing frogs involves a combination of habitat modification and repellent strategies. Begin by reducing moisture levels in your garden, as frogs prefer wet environments. Remove hiding spots, such as tall grass and debris, and consider introducing natural predators. If necessary, apply non-toxic repellents like vinegar or salt around the perimeter. For persistent issues, physical removal methods, such as using nets, can be effective. Always ensure that the methods comply with local wildlife regulations to avoid legal repercussions.
Are there eco-friendly solutions to keep frogs away from my property?
Yes, eco-friendly solutions to deter frogs include habitat modification, such as reducing standing water and removing dense vegetation. You can also introduce natural predators like cats or birds, which can help control the frog population. Utilizing organic repellents, such as vinegar or coffee grounds, can create an uncomfortable environment for frogs without harming them or the ecosystem. Additionally, planting certain herbs like lavender or mint may deter frogs due to their strong scents. Always prioritize methods that align with sustainability practices.
